

Isle of SoayScotland > Highland Counties > Inverness-shire > Isle of Soay Soay lies to the west of Loch Scavaig on the west coast of the island of Skye, separated by Soay Sound. A sparsely inhabited, the island has an area of approx 2560 acres, rising to 462 feet at Beinn Bhreac. Mol-chlach is the location of the main settlement. The island has been used for commercial shark fishing in the past. ![]() |
